Case Study: Restoring Historical Brick Buildings
I. The Importance of Restoring Historical Brick Buildings
Historical brick buildings serve as a link between our past and present, providing insights into the craftsmanship, design, and lifestyle of earlier generations. Their restoration is imperative for several reasons:
Preservation of Heritage: These buildings are a testament to our cultural history and heritage, and their restoration ensures that future generations can appreciate and learn from them.
Community Identity: Historical buildings often define the character and identity of a community. Preserving them helps maintain a sense of continuity and connection to the past.
Economic Benefits: Restoration projects can stimulate local economies by creating jobs and attracting tourism, bolstering the surrounding communities.
II. Challenges in Restoring Historical Brick Buildings
While restoring historical brick buildings is a noble endeavor, it comes with a unique set of challenges:
Aged Materials: Historical bricks, mortar, and other building materials have often deteriorated over time, requiring careful handling and sometimes replacement.
Matching Historical Accuracy: Achieving historical accuracy in restoration work, including replicating original designs and materials, is crucial but demanding.
Regulatory Hurdles: Navigating complex local regulations, permits, and historical preservation guidelines can be a significant challenge.

IV. Techniques in Historical Brick Building Restoration
Successful restoration of historical brick buildings relies on a combination of traditional craftsmanship and modern technology:
Brick Cleaning and Repair: Old bricks are carefully cleaned to remove dirt and stains. Damaged bricks are either restored or replaced with exact replicas to maintain historical accuracy.
Mortar Analysis and Replication: Mortar is analyzed to match the original composition, ensuring the new mortar blends seamlessly with the old.
Structural Reinforcement: Modern techniques such as steel supports and reinforcement are used to ensure the building"s stability without compromising its historical appearance.
Historical Documentation: Extensive research and documentation help guide the restoration process and ensure the accuracy of design and materials.
V. The Role of Preservationists and Professionals
Restoring historical brick buildings is a highly specialized field that requires skilled preservationists, architects, engineers, and craftsmen. Their expertise is indispensable in preserving the authenticity and historical value of these structures.
Preservationists: Preservationists play a pivotal role in advocating for historical buildings, conducting research, and ensuring that restoration projects align with preservation guidelines.
Architects and Engineers: These professionals are responsible for creating restoration plans that balance historical accuracy with modern safety and functionality requirements.
Craftsmen and Artisans: Skilled artisans, including bricklayers, carpenters, and masons, bring the restoration plans to life, meticulously recreating historical details.
